The 20″ Daffodil Turban is a generously proportioned 20″ shade that can be used as a table lamp, chandelier fixture, or on a Jr. Floor base. The strong upward thrust of the leaves and stems plays against the multiple horizontal border rows. This symmetry is playfully disrupted by daffodil flowers in full bloom poking between and spilling over the borders.

Rich amber/yellow glass was chosen for the flowers, while a variety of greens enliven the leaves and border rows. For the background glass, a teal tinged with amber at the top of the shade transitions to deep velvety blues at the bottom.

The shade is shown on the Twisted Vine base. This lamp was commissioned by a local client.
